Nicholas Phillps-Whittington Obituary
Nicholas James "Nick" Phillps-Whittington, age 6, of Columbus, Ohio, passed away on Friday, March 7, 2025, from complications of cystic fibrosis. He was born on April 24, 2018, in Akron, Ohio.
Nick was a bright and kind-hearted child who brought joy to those around him.
He had a deep love for books and cherished his visits to the library whenever his health allowed. His favorite places to go were Chuck E. Cheese and the library, where he found happiness and adventure.
He is survived by his adopted mother, Sara Whittington; adopted father, Randy Phillips; biological aunt, Heather Canaan; siblings, Elizabeth Gates, Andrew Phillips, Oliver Phillips, Rachel Hale, Gabby Miller, and Edward Bainbridge-Whittington; great-grandmother, Mary-Lou Swearengin; grandmother, Jacalyn Whittington; and cousins, Stella Gates, David Gates, and Eric Gates. He will also be missed by many other family members and friends.
Nick was preceded in death by his birth mother, Ashley; adopted sister, Eleanor Whittington; great-grandfather, Ralph E. Swearengin; great-grandparents, Carl and Barbara Whittington; adopted aunt, Angie Whittington; great-uncle, David Gates; and uncle, Jason Phillips.
Visitation will be held on Friday, March 14, 2025, from 6:00 p.m. to 8:00 p.m. at Newcomer Funeral Home in Grove City (3393 Broadway, Grove City, Ohio). A funeral service will take place on Saturday, March 15, 2025, at 10:00 a.m. at the funeral home, followed by burial at Wesley Chapel Cemetery in Hilliard, Ohio. A luncheon for family will follow at St. Stephen's Church (4131 Clime Road, Columbus, Ohio).
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to the Columbus Metropolitan Libraries.
